Froot Loops with Marshmallows

Froot Loops

Flavor:

Ingredients:

Corn flour blend (whole grain yellow corn flour, degerminated yellow corn flour), sugar, marshmallows (sugar, corn syrup, dextrose, natural flavor, gelatin, yellow 5, red 40, yellow 6, blue 1), wheat flour, whole grain oat flour, modified food starch, contains 2% or less of vegetable oil (hydrogenated coconut, soybean and/or cottonseed oil), oat fiber, maltodextrin, salt, soluble corn fiber, natural flavor, red 40, yellow 5, blue 1, yellow 6, BHT for freshness. Vitamins and Minerals: Vitamin C (ascorbic acid), reduced iron, Niacinamide, vitamin B6 (Pyridoxine Hydrochloride), vitamin B2 (Riboflavin), vitamin B1 (thiamin hydrochloride), folic acid, vitamin D3, vitamin B12.

Rated at 1/5 green leaves, Froot Loops with Marshmallows falls at the lowest end of our health-conscious scale. This product is not organic and includes genetically modified (GMO) ingredients, factors that significantly detract from its standing on our site. The cereal’s composition includes added sugars, such as sugar, corn syrup, and dextrose, which contribute to its low rating. Additionally, the presence of several potentially harmful additives, including artificial colors and flavors, further impacts the score negatively.

Froot Loops with Marshmallows contains a blend of corn flour, wheat flour, and whole grain oat flour, along with a variety of ingredients that raise concerns. These include modified food starch, vegetable oils like hydrogenated coconut, soybean, and cottonseed oil, and maltodextrin. The cereal also features marshmallows, which are colored using artificial dyes such as Yellow 5, Red 40, Yellow 6, and Blue 1. The product’s preservation relies on BHT, a synthetic antioxidant that has been subject to scrutiny over potential health effects.

In the realm of nutrition, the cereal is fortified with vitamins and minerals, including Vitamin C, reduced iron, and various B vitamins. However, the beneficial impact of these added nutrients is overshadowed by the negative aspects of the other ingredients.
